Job Description

Here’s the difference you’ll make

As Procurement Manager, you will lead the end-to-end procurement of manpower and outsourced services that keep our operations running smoothly. From sourcing reliable partners to negotiating contracts and ensuring compliance, you’ll drive strategic procurement decisions that balance quality, cost efficiency, and operational excellence. Your leadership will ensure that every outsourced service partner contributes to the company’s success — efficiently, ethically, and sustainably.

What you’ll do (your mission)

  • Strategic Sourcing & Procurement
  • Develop and implement sourcing strategies for manpower and outsourcing services (e.g., janitorial, security, logistics, customer service, etc.).
  • Conduct market research to identify qualified and competitive vendors aligned with company requirements.
  • Lead bidding, vendor evaluation, negotiation, and selection processes to ensure best value.
  • Supplier Relationship Management
  • Build and maintain strong partnerships with manpower agencies and service providers.
  • Monitor vendor performance through KPIs, SLAs, and regular business reviews.
  • Address performance issues and ensure the timely delivery of contracted services.
  • Cost & Contract Management
  • Optimize cost structures while maintaining service quality and compliance.
  • Manage contracts, renewals, and amendments in alignment with procurement policies.
  • Ensure all agreements meet legal, quality, and performance standards.
  • Compliance & Risk Management
  • Ensure all suppliers adhere to labor laws, government regulations, and ethical practices.
  • Collaborate with Legal and HR to assess and mitigate risks related to outsourced labor and services.
  • Cross-Functional Collaboration
  • Partner with HR, Operations, Finance, and Legal teams to align procurement strategies with business objectives.
  • Support manpower planning and outsourcing decisions through data-driven supplier insights.
  • Reporting & Continuous Improvement
  • Prepare and present reports on service utilization, cost efficiency, and supplier performance.
  • Identify process improvement opportunities and implement best practices in procurement.

You’ll thrive if you...

  • Hold a Bachelor’s degree in Business Administration, Supply Chain Management, Human Resources, or a related field.
  • Demonstrate proven success in vendor negotiation, sourcing, and contract management.
  • Possess solid understanding of labor regulations and outsourcing compliance.
  • Excel in communication, negotiation, and stakeholder engagement.
  • Are proficient in procurement systems and Microsoft Office tools.
